What is the difference between Internship Plc Ladder Logic Programming vs PLC Technician?

AspectInternship Plc Ladder Logic ProgrammingPLC Technician
CredentialsBasic knowledge, often ongoing trainingTechnical diploma or certification in automation
Work EnvironmentLearning-focused, entry-level projectsMaintenance, troubleshooting, and repair of PLC systems
Industry UsageInternship programs in manufacturing, automationIndustrial plants, factories, automation companies
Search IntentLearning PLC ladder logic, entry-level rolesHands-on troubleshooting, system maintenance

Internship Plc Ladder Logic Programming focuses on gaining foundational knowledge and skills in ladder logic during training periods, often in a learning environment. In contrast, a PLC Technician applies those skills in real-world settings, performing maintenance and troubleshooting of PLC systems in industrial environments. Both roles are essential in automation but differ in experience level and responsibilities.

Senior Controls Engineer

Location: Canton, MI
Job Type: Direct Hire | Full-Time | Salary Exempt
Salary: $100,000–$125,000 annually, based on experience
Travel: Approximately 35%

The Adecco Permanent Recruitment Team is recruiting on behalf of a leading manufacturing and automation organization for a Senior Controls Engineer in Canton, MI. This position will play a key role in developing, integrating, commissioning, troubleshooting, and improving automated production systems. The ideal candidate will have strong PLC programming experience, electrical controls knowledge, and the ability to work hands-on with both internal teams and customers.

Key Responsibilities
  • Design and develop automated control systems and production solutions.
  • Develop PLC ladder logic and controls interfaces, including equipment safety parameters.
  • Program and troubleshoot Allen-Bradley/Rockwell, Siemens, and/or Automation Direct PLC systems.
  • Design electrical schematics, panel layouts, wiring diagrams, HMI screens, and ladder logic documentation using AutoCAD.
  • Lead internal and customer design reviews.
  • Develop project bills of materials, project timelines, and technical documentation.
  • Investigate and test new technologies and automation solutions.
  • Upgrade, modify, repair, and improve existing controls and equipment.
  • Troubleshoot PLC ladder logic, I/O, sensors, drives, and other controls-related issues.
  • Analyze manufacturing processes and implement automation and process improvements.
  • Perform equipment startup, commissioning, and verification both internally and at customer sites.
  • Provide remote and onsite technical support.
  • Work closely with engineering, manufacturing, and other team members to identify problems and implement effective solutions.
  • Maintain controls spare-parts inventory and coordinate replacement parts as needed.
  • Document design, inspection, commissioning, and repair activities.
  • Follow all applicable safety, OSHA, and customer-specific requirements.
  • Travel approximately 35%, including occasional extended stays at customer locations.
  • Work occasional weekends and overtime as required by project schedules.
Required Qualifications
  • Bachelor's degree in Electrical Engineering, Computer Engineering, Computer Programming, or a related field preferred.
  • Minimum 5 years of PLC programming experience.
  • Strong experience with Allen-Bradley/Rockwell PLCs, particularly ControlLogix and CompactLogix, preferred.
  • Experience with Siemens and/or Automation Direct PLC platforms is a plus.
  • 3–5 years of experience working with high-speed machinery, automated equipment, or similar industrial systems.
  • Strong understanding of PLC ladder logic architecture and programming.
  • Experience commissioning new equipment, including motion-control applications.
  • Experience providing both remote and onsite/field technical support.
  • AutoCAD experience with electrical schematics, panel layouts, and controls documentation.
  • Strong ability to read and interpret electrical schematics, machine prints, and ladder logic.
